Modest Mouse plots summer dates with and without R.E.M.

Modest Mouse has lined up a late-spring/early summer schedule that includes a number of headlining shows worked into and around a run of support dates for R.E.M.

The Pacific Northwest alt-rockers will play their first show with R.E.M. May 23 in Vancouver, British Columbia, followed by an appearance the following day (5/24) at George, WA's Sasquatch! music festival.

Once the band's opening duties are fulfilled in mid-June, the group will tackle a stretch of pure headlining shows through early July. Details are below.

Modest Mouse continues to support its fifth studio set, "We Were Dead Before the Ship Even Sank," which hit stores last March. The record is the band's first since recruiting former Smiths guitarist Johnny Marr. Upon its release, the new album entered The Billboard 200 chart at the No. 1 position, making it the band's highest-debuting effort to date.

"We Were Dead ..." follows 2004's "Good News for People Who Love Bad News," which earned the band its first platinum-album certification and spawned the hit song "Float On."

A recent photo posted at the band's website shows frontman Isaac Brock and other members of the band working on new songs, according to the photo's caption. In a recent issue of Rolling Stone magazine, Brock told an interviewer that his current priority is to release a Modest Mouse EP including songs left off of the band's previous two albums.
